The best way to find a cheap train ticket from Paris to Frankfurt am Main is to book your journey as far in advance as possible and to avoid traveling at rush hour.
The average ticket from Paris to Frankfurt am Main will cost around $272 if you buy it on the day, but the cheapest tickets can be found for only $145.
Of the 11 trains that leave Paris for Frankfurt am Main on Sun, Mar 01, 4 travel direct so it’s quite easy to avoid journeys where you’ll have to change along the way.
On Sun, Mar 01 the direct trains cover the 479 km distance in an average of 4 h 1 m but if you time it right, some trains will get you there in just 3 h 53 m .
On Sun, Mar 01 the slowest trains will take 4 h 9 m and usually involve a change or two along the way, but you might be able to save a few pennies if you’re on a budget.

Overview: Train from Paris to Frankfurt am Main
Trains from Paris to Frankfurt am Main run on average 16 times per day, taking around 4h 54m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$87 (€69) but you can travel from only $31 (€24) by bus.
There are 8 trains per day. The earliest train runs at 00:01, the last at 23:55. The fastest train covers the 297 miles (479 km) distance in 3h 47m.
